N.Z.R.—FINANCIAL YEAR 1901–1902.
RAILWAY WORKING ACCOUNT, showing the Revenue and Expenditure to the Termination of the Period ending 27th April, 1901.
| Section. | Miles open for Traffic. | REVENUE. | EXPENDITURE. | For a Twelve-Monthly Period, Average to Date. | ||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Four-weekly. | Total to Date. | Four-weekly. | Total to Date. | Per Cent. of Revenue | Revenue per Mile of Railway. | Expenditure per Mile of Railway. | ||
| NORTH ISLAND,— | £ s. d. | £ s. d. | £ s. d. | £ s. d. | £ s. d. | £ s. d. | ||
| Kawakawa | 8 | 160 13 8 | 160 13 8 | 130 7 8 | 130 7 8 | 81·14 | 261 2 2 | 211 17 5 |
| Whangarei | 23 | 1,331 0 9 | 1,331 0 9 | 807 10 10 | 807 10 10 | 60·67 | 752 6 6 | 456 8 9 |
| Kaihu | 17 | 1,031 15 9 | 1,031 15 9 | 590 9 8 | 590 9 8 | 57·23 | 789 0 3 | 451 10 11 |
| Auckland | 341 | 16,619 7 8 | 16,619 7 8 | 10,494 10 6 | 10,494 10 6 | 63·15 | 633 11 8 | 400 1 8 |
| Wellington–Napier–New Plymouth | 451 | 39,063 13 3 | 39,063 13 3 | 22,422 6 1 | 22,422 6 1 | 57·40 | 1,126 0 1 | 646 6 4 |
| Total .. | 840 | 58,206 11 1 | 58,206 11 1 | 34,445 4 9 | 34,445 4 9 | 59·18 | ||
| MIDDLE ISLAND,— | ||||||||
| Hurunui–Bluff | 1,186 | 90,700 7 1 | 90,700 7 1 | 46,286 13 9 | 46,286 13 9 | 51·03 | 994 3 9 | 507 7 2 |
| Westland.. | 112 | 5,405 4 11 | 5,405 4 11 | 2,880 6 6 | 2,880 6 6 | 53·29 | 627 7 11 | 334 6 5 |
| Westport.. | 31 | 4,776 16 3 | 4,776 16 3 | 1,835 2 2 | 1,835 2 2 | 38·42 | 2,003 3 7 | 769 11 3 |
| Nelson | 33 | 1,266 8 11 | 1,266 8 11 | 993 3 9 | 993 3 9 | 78·42 | 498 18 1 | 391 5 1 |
| Picton | 21 | 1,024 15 10 | 1,024 15 10 | 771 5 2 | 771 5 2 | 75·26 | 634 7 11 | 477 8 11 |
| Total .. | 1,383 | 103,173 13 0 | 103,173 13 0 | 52,766 11 4 | 52,766 11 4 | 51·14 | ||
| Grand total | 2,223 | 161,380 4 1 | 161,380 4 1 | 87,211 16 1 | 87,211 16 1 | 54·04 |
CORRESPONDING PERIOD LAST YEAR (28 DAYS).
| NORTH ISLAND,— | £ s. d. | £ s. d. | £ s. d. | £ s. d. | £ s. d. | £ s. d. | ||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Kawakawa | 8 | 140 9 1 | 140 9 1 | 121 13 8 | 121 13 8 | 86·64 | 228 4 9 | 197 14 8 |
| Whangarei | 21 | 1,109 13 10 | 1,109 13 10 | 544 16 10 | 544 16 10 | 49·10 | 686 19 0 | 337 5 8 |
| Kaihu | 17 | 485 15 9 | 485 15 9 | 419 6 1 | 419 6 1 | 86·31 | 371 9 8 | 320 12 10 |
| Auckland | 327 | 14,978 11 5 | 14,978 11 5 | 9,787 12 1 | 9,787 12 1 | 65·34 | 595 9 7 | 389 2 2 |
| Wellington–Napier–New Plymouth | 451 | 36,098 9 2 | 36,098 9 2 | 23,846 4 6 | 23,846 4 6 | 66·06 | 1,040 10 8 | 687 7 3 |
| Total .. | 824 | 52,812 19 3 | 52,812 19 3 | 34,719 13 2 | 34,719 13 2 | 65·74 | ||
| MIDDLE ISLAND,— | ||||||||
| Hurunui–Bluff | 1,173 | 84,430 17 9 | 84,430 17 9 | 42,359 11 11 | 42,359 11 11 | 50·17 | 935 14 5 | 469 9 2 |
| Greymouth–Brunner | 8 | 2,415 3 3 | 2,415 3 3 | 971 19 5 | 971 19 5 | 40·24 | 3,924 12 9 | 1,579 9 1 |
| Greymouth–Hokitika | 24 | 985 11 2 | 985 11 2 | 463 12 4 | 463 12 4 | 47·04 | 533 16 10 | 251 2 6 |
| Westport | 31 | 3,612 4 3 | 3,612 4 3 | 1,740 3 11 | 1,740 3 11 | 48·18 | 1,514 16 0 | 729 15 2 |
| Nelson | 23 | 1,142 6 8 | 1,142 6 8 | 986 13 6 | 986 13 6 | 86·37 | 645 13 4 | 557 13 8 |
| Picton | 21 | 911 16 9 | 911 16 9 | 707 2 7 | 707 2 7 | 77·55 | 564 9 5 | 437 14 11 |
| Total .. | 1,280 | 93,497 19 10 | 93,497 19 10 | 47,229 3 8 | 47,229 3 8 | 50·51 | ||
| Grand total | 2,104 | 146,310 19 1 | 146,310 19 1 | 81,948 16 10 | 81,948 16 10 | 56·01 | ||
| Midland Railway | 84 | 1,775 6 1 | 1,775 6 1 | 1,158 5 3 | 1,158 5 3 | .. |
A. C. FIFE,
Accountant, New Zealand Railways.
Railway Department, 28th May, 1901.
